The most significant known issue involved incompatibility between certain Insider Preview builds and specific versions of BattlEye anti-cheat software. Microsoft and BattlEye collaborated to identify changes in the operating system that caused this incompatibility. To protect affected Insiders, Microsoft applied a compatibility hold, preventing devices with problematic BattlEye versions from receiving affected builds.
